**FAQ: How do I register a custom validator in the Glintharbor plugin system?**

Validators are discovered via the manifest's `validators` block and must implement the `check(record, context)` interface. Reviewers should confirm each plugin declares its schema version and fails closed on unknown fields. Signed plugins are verified against the Glintharbor keyring at load time; unsigned plugins only run in sandbox mode. If the keyring becomes corrupted, restore it using the recovery passphrase below.

vault phrase of tahog-yahop = rusdor-casath-rusix-feniel-holmir-briael-gormir-soriel-aldath-quenwyn-fraax-tamael-gilok-kasox

Hey Priva,

Quick heads-up before Friday's DR drill for the Inkmill markdown pipeline: we'll restore the renderer config from the cold backup, so you'll need the escrow credentials handy. Grab a coffee first — the restore takes a while. For the sealed vault copy, the recovery passphrase is below.

recovery phrase for kahop-kahap: istys-novdor-joreth-silir-eliys

Runbook bit: account recovery for Tidemark report exports. If the export worker gets locked out mid-run, timezone offsets in queued reports are frozen at lock time — don't re-normalize them, they're fine. Just get the account back first, then let the scheduler catch up. To restore worker access, use the recovery passphrase below.

recovery phrase for bajeg-kawip: fraox-fenath-noveth

**Q: How do blue-green deploys work for the billing worker?**

The Ledgerhop billing worker runs two identical environments. Traffic shifts to the new (green) side only after invoice reconciliation checks pass, and the old (blue) side stays warm for one full billing cycle so we can roll back instantly. New team members should never drain the blue side manually. The cutover checklist and rollback steps are documented on the internal page.

runbook for tagug-hafog: https://jira.lumiclabs.internal/projects/pages/pages/9773c0d8